Basic contents:

Vector map. Area is shown by polygons (main distribution) and by dots (sporadic distribution). Zone of weediness is shown by polygons.

Accuracy of the classifier:

Within the weed area, the zones of main and sporadic distribution and the zone of weediness are shown where J. bufonius is a pernicious weed. The zone of weediness is established by criteria of occurrence of this species and abundance (Tanskii et al., 1998). In the limits of this zone, J. bufonius is characterized by 25% frequency of occurrence and 2 points of abundance.

Method of map production:

Areas of main distribution, sporadic distribution and weediness are established according to the analysis of the published maps and literature. The area of J. bufonius is based on the map taken from Hulten E. & Fries M. (1986). This area is enlarged in the Caucasus according to Grossgeim A.A. (1940) and in the Northeast of the European part of the former USSR according to Tolmachev A.I. (1976). Limits of the zone of weediness are established according to Nikitin V.V. (1983) and Ulyanova T.N. (1981, 1983), specified in accordance with the data on abundance and frequency of the species occurrence, which is taken from the following references and adjusted to the limits of arable lands. According to Ulyanova T.N. (1981), J. bufonius is a pernicious weed of wheat in the European part of the former USSR (except the Non-Chernozem region of Russia). According to the same author (1983), J. bufonius is one of the main weeds of rice in the Far East. Nikitin V.V. (1983) points out that J. bufonius infests not heavily rice in the South of the former USSR. Sporadic distribution is shown according to Hulten E. & Fries M. (1986), Dorogostaiskaya E.V., Grossgeim A.A. (1940), Tolmachev A.I. (1976), Kharkevich S.S. (1985).
